bonjour à tous,
j'ai implémenté des taitements qui nessecitent qqe minutes d'execution. Le dectenchement se fait à partir d'un menu. Pour voir la progression de l'execution j'ai ajouter un jProgressBar mais il n'apparai que lorsque le traitement est terminé. pendant l'execution l'interface reste bloquée. le code ressemble à ca :
le jProgressBar s'affiche avec le JOptionPane. Pouvez vous m'aider...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 public void jMenuItem6_actionPerformed(ActionEvent e) { jProgressBar1.setVisible(true); jProgressBar1.setValue(0); //traitement .... jProgressBar1.setValue(33); //traitement .... jProgressBar1.setValue(66); //traitement .... jProgressBar1.setValue(100); JOptionPane.showConfirmDialog(this,"Operation éfféctuée avec succes !", "Programme",JOptionPane.CLOSED_OPTION); }
Partager